programming_class_cheats
programming_class_cheats copied to clipboard
2 commits in one pull request but simple ones!
The flag is `TMUCTF{r4nd0m_fl46_f0r_fun!_SzC!$JvnbrRh6kc*1@L!4vMueH1k0xKPJem@vh6Y2&Sb2CJzwjnTfU6wVZyePOK3}` Cythonized version benchmark is 6seconds ## How To Test It? - Change challenge.py suffix to .pyx - Add a setup.py file as below: - `import distutils.core`...
Using a hash table
result: `TMUCTF{r4nd0m_fl46_f0r_fun!_SzC!$JvnbrRh6kc*1@L!4vMueH1k0xKPJem@vh6Y2&Sb2CJzwjnTfU6wVZyePOK3}` by searching `r4nd0m_fl46_f0r_fun` at google ( https://www.google.com/search?client=firefox-b-d&q=r4nd0m_fl46_f0r_fun ) I found another way: https://ctftime.org/writeup/30227 amazing! اولش که تقسیم نکرده بودم اینو خروجی میداد: ¨ª¨öähÜÈ`Ú¾ÌØhl¾Ì`ä¾ÌêÜB¾¦ôBHìÜÅä¤ÐlÖÆTbêÊ ÊÚìÐl²dL¦ÄdôîÔܩ̪lóÊ fú میدیدم یه...
thanks for help @Mahdi-Farhani
The flag is TMUCTF{r4nd0m_fl46_f0r_fun!_SzC!$JvnbrRh6kc*1@L!4vMueH1k0xKPJem@vh6Y2&Sb2CJzwjnTfU6wVZyePOK3}
This solution is merely for convenience and is neither memory nor time-efficient: - Lookups are O(n) in lists and O(1) in dictionaries and sets (because dictionaries and sets are implemented...